A Master of Divinity (M.Div.) degree is a graduate-level program that prepares individuals for various roles within the Christian ministry, including pastors, chaplains, missionaries, and counselors.

Key Features

  • Comprehensive theological education
  • Pastoral training
  • Biblical studies
  • Practical ministry experience
  • Preparation for leadership roles in the church

Pros

  • Provides a strong foundation in theology and Biblical studies
  • Offers practical experience through internships and fieldwork
  • Prepares individuals for a wide range of ministry roles

Cons

  • Requires a significant time commitment (typically 3-4 years)
  • May be expensive depending on the institution
